Neato Custom Firmware <Desktop>
However, a limitation exists: the Wi-Fi hotspot name remains "Neato_XXX" rather than "VR Robot," preventing the Vorwerk MyKobold app from discovering the device. Nevertheless, this demonstrates the potential for cross-flashing between these closely related platforms.
To minimize risks, it's essential to:
This guide explores the world of Neato custom firmware, from official firmware preservation efforts to full-scale local control alternatives, and provides everything you need to know to revive your Neato robot.
But the chronicle of custom firmware is never solely technical. Software changes people as much as devices. The pairings of solder and code became social contracts. The garage meetings evolved into potlucks. Firmware releases were celebrated with beers and the slicing of store-bought cake. Neighbors brought cookies and stories of pets that had learned to outrun the robot by feigning indifference; one elder woman brought a quilt and asked if the Neato might be taught to avoid the looms she kept on the floor. They versioned the firmware not just by numbers but by nicknames — “Spruce,” “Quiet Sunday,” “Compass Rose” — each moniker capturing the temper of the update.
Users wanting a modern, app-like experience without the cloud. 2. NeatoControl & Vorwerk Modifications neato custom firmware
Unlocking the Vacuum: The Ultimate Guide to Neato Custom Firmware
With each modification, the Neato grew less like a closed appliance and more like the members of the group themselves — idiosyncratic, stubborn, and quietly generous. They added a diagnostic dashboard that spoke in practical graphs: motor temperatures, LIDAR returns, map confidence heatmaps. They wrote features that were never meant to be profitable: a “remember this spot” marker for lost socks, a “quiet hours” motor limiter for baby sleep schedules, a “map-sharing” mode that anonymized spatial data and allowed neighbors to compare floor plans without revealing faces or names.
To inject custom software, you must gain root access to the internal operating system (usually QNX or an embedded Linux distribution). This often involves exploiting a known vulnerability during the boot sequence or using specialized boot scripts loaded onto a FAT32-formatted USB drive plugged into the vacuum. Step 4: Installing the Local Control Layer
Once root access is achieved, you can download and install the localized binary (such as a tailored version of Valetudo or custom MQTT scripts). This software replaces the URL endpoints of Neato's official servers with localhost or your local server's IP address. Step 5: Configuring the Web GUI However, a limitation exists: the Wi-Fi hotspot name
The Neato lineup is broadly grouped into several generations, and your options for revival depend heavily on which one you own:
I can provide specific guide links, connection diagrams, or configuration files tailored to your setup. Share public link
Check your wiring. The Transmit (TX) wire on your adapter must connect to the Receive (RX) pin on the vacuum, and vice-versa. Always ensure a common Ground (GND) wire is connected.
The most comprehensive custom solution is , a project by developer Philip2809. This is not strictly custom firmware in the traditional sense—rather, it is an ESPHome-based system that connects an ESP32 or ESP8266 microcontroller to the robot's debug port, enabling local control without relying on any cloud services. But the chronicle of custom firmware is never
What is your with flashing firmware or electronics?
A dedicated local server (like a Raspberry Pi running Home Assistant).
How do I backup my Neato's data? A: Use the Neato app or a third-party tool to backup your Neato's data, including maps and cleaning history.
By shifting control from external servers to your local home network, your vacuum continues to function perfectly even if official servers disappear permanently. Your smart data stays within your walls, boosting your privacy. 2. Smart Home Integration





